Quakes, Feb. 26

A 3.0-magnitude earthquake was recorded near the southern end of the two fault lines that run parallel with the Oregon Coast Friday, Feb. 23. According to the U.S. Geological Survey, the quake was located west of Petrolia, CA near Cape Mendocino in Northern California. Early Sunday morning, a 3.5-magnitude quake shook the outer fault off the Central Oregon Coast.
